Antiproliferativista is a term used to describe a substance or compound that inhibits or prevents the uncontrolled growth of cells, a process known as proliferation. This term is often used in the context of cancer research and treatment, as antiproliferativists are compounds that can slow down or stop the rapid division of cancer cells. Antiproliferativists can work through various mechanisms, including interfering with cell signaling pathways, inhibiting DNA synthesis, or inducing cell death. Examples of antiproliferativists include certain chemotherapy drugs, natural compounds, and some herbal extracts. The development of new antiproliferativists is an active area of research, with the goal of finding more effective and less toxic compounds for cancer treatment. However, it is important to note that while antiproliferativists can be beneficial in cancer treatment, they can also have side effects and may not be suitable for all patients. Therefore, their use should be carefully considered and monitored by healthcare professionals.
